在整理专利管理局接口文档时,首先了解接口文档的目的和作用、其次熟悉相关的数据标准和接口规范、再者掌握所需的技术工具与平台。专利管理局接口文档是为了让开发者理解如何与专利管理系统进行有效沟通,实现数据的查询、提交和更新等功能。其中,熟悉相关的数据标准和接口规范尤为关键,因为专利信息通常需要符合特定的格式和标准,比如使用WIPO ST.96标准,确保数据的一致性和互操作性。
一、UNDERSTANDING THE PURPOSE AND FUNCTION OF THE API DOCUMENTATION
了解接口文档的目的和功能
接口文档的主要目的是为了让开发者了解如何与专利管理局的系统接口进行交互。它应该清晰地描述可用的接口方法、请求格式、响应结构、错误码以及使用示例。接口文档应该涵盖所有对外公开的API,并确保信息的最新性和准确性。
保持文档的实时更新
专利信息和技术是不断发展的,因此接口文档需要定期更新以反映最新的API变化。这可能包括新功能的添加、旧功能的弃用或者数据格式的更新。
二、FAMILIARIZING WITH DATA STANDARDS AND INTERFACE SPECIFICATIONS
熟悉数据标准和接口规范
专利管理局接口文档必须遵循特定的数据交换标准和接口规范。例如,WIPO ST.96是一种国际标准,它提供了专利数据交换的规范。理解这些规范对于编写正确的接口文档至关重要。
遵守法律法规和标准
专利数据的处理通常涉及到遵守知识产权法律以及数据保护规定。编写文档时必须确保所有的接口都遵循相关法律法规和行业标准。
三、MASTERING TECHNICAL TOOLS AND PLATFORMS
掌握技术工具和平台
编写接口文档时,可能需要使用特定的工具来生成、编辑和发布文档。例如,Swagger或Redoc可以帮助自动生成接口文档,并提供交互式的用户界面。了解如何使用这些工具可以提高编写文档的效率。
使用API管理平台
API管理平台如Postman、Apigee等,可以帮助测试和管理API,确保接口的正确性和稳定性。通过这些平台可以更容易地模拟API请求和响应,从而提高文档的准确性。
四、STRUCTURING THE DOCUMENTATION
文档结构设计
接口文档应该有清晰的结构,使开发者能够快速找到所需的信息。通常包括概览、认证指南、API列表、错误码、附录等。
提供详细的API列表
每一个API端点都需要详细的描述,包括HTTP方法、请求参数、请求示例、响应格式、错误响应等。这些信息应该详尽无遗,便于开发者理解和使用。
五、WRITING CLEAR AND CONCISE CONTENT
编写清晰简洁的内容
接口文档的内容需要清晰、简洁,避免不必要的技术术语和复杂的解释。使用简单的语言和示例可以帮助开发者更好地理解API的使用方法。
使用示例和代码片段
提供实际的代码示例和请求响应示例可以极大地提高文档的可用性。示例应覆盖常见的使用场景,并尽可能展示实际的数据结构和值。
六、ENSURING ACCURACY AND COMPREHENSIVENESS
确保准确性和全面性
接口文档必须准确无误,完整地覆盖所有的API功能。对于可能产生的问题和错误情况,也需要提供充分的解释和处理方法。
定期进行文档审查
定期审查接口文档可以确保文档的质量和准确性。应该邀请专利管理局的专家和开发者对文档进行审查和反馈。
七、PROVIDING SUPPORT AND FEEDBACK CHANNELS
提供支持和反馈渠道
接口文档应该提供联系方式或反馈渠道,使开发者在使用过程中遇到问题时,能够及时得到帮助和解答。
建立社区和讨论论坛
对于复杂的API系统,建立一个开发者社区或讨论论坛可以促进信息的交流和知识的共享。这也是获取接口使用反馈和改进建议的有效途径。
通过遵循上述步骤和建议,可以编写出既专业又实用的专利管理局接口文档。这不仅需要技术知识,也需要对专利管理领域有深入的了解。一个好的接口文档能够极大地提高开发者的工作效率,促进专利管理系统的有效使用。
相关问答FAQs:
1. 专利管理局接口文档是什么?
专利管理局接口文档是一份详细说明专利管理局提供的API接口的文档,包含了接口的使用方法、参数说明、返回结果等信息,帮助开发者了解如何与专利管理局的系统进行数据交互。
2. 我该如何获取专利管理局接口文档?
要获取专利管理局接口文档,您可以访问专利管理局的官方网站或开发者平台,在相关页面中搜索或浏览接口文档的链接。通常,您可能需要注册一个开发者账号并获得相应的API密钥才能访问接口文档。
3. 专利管理局接口文档如何使用?
使用专利管理局接口文档前,您需要先了解接口的基本信息,包括接口名称、请求方法、请求URL、请求参数等。然后,根据文档中的示例代码和说明,按照接口规范构建请求,并发送给专利管理局的服务器。最后,根据接口文档中的返回结果说明,解析服务器返回的数据,以获取所需的信息。为了便于开发和调试,建议您使用相应的API开发工具或者编程语言来实现对接口的调用。